Snow Characteristics Comments
Very weak faceted snow is widespread in the upper snowpack and it exists on all aspects. Surface crusts are breaking down, and I found decent "loud powder" skiing and potential for loose avalanches in steeper terrain.

Red Flags Comments
Very loose faceted snow in the upper reaches of the snowpack will certainly be a problem persistent weak layer at all elevations when it is loaded up by inevitable significant snow accumulations..

Comments
Very loose, very weak faceted snow found everywhere in the upper foot (~30cms) of the snowpack. The avalanche danger in this area will rise significantly with future accumulations at all elevations and on slopes facing every direction...
